Form And Size:
Solder wire is supplied in Coil form. Each coil weighs 50 gms.100gms.250gms.and 500gms.
Solder wire is manufactured in 14,16,18,20,22,24 and 26SWG. Tolerance on wire diameter is within 0.1 mm. It can also be supplied in other sizes with solid, single core, multicore flux to suit customer s requirement.

FAQs of SN60PB40 Solder Wire:


Q: How is SN60PB40 Solder Wire utilized in industrial applications?

A: SN60PB40 Solder Wire is widely used in industrial environments for assembling and repairing electronic circuits, electrical components, and wiring. Its properties ensure strong bonds and excellent conductivity, vital for reliable device performance.

Q: What are the key advantages of using SN60PB40 Solder Wire?

A: This solder wires 60/40 tin-to-lead ratio offers superior wettability, reliable joint formation, and a manageable melting point of 186C. These characteristics minimize soldering defects and enhance the durability of connections.

Q: When should you choose SN60PB40 Solder Wire over lead-free alternatives?

A: Choose SN60PB40 Solder Wire for projects requiring precise control, smooth flow, and robust jointsespecially in legacy equipment or industrial setups where traditional reliability outweighs environmental considerations.

Q: Where is SN60PB40 Solder Wire typically used?

A: It is commonly employed in electronic manufacturing units, repair workshops, and industries dealing with electrical assembly. Its silver color and uniform composition make it suitable for professional and industrial soldering tasks.

Q: What is the proper process for using SN60PB40 Solder Wire?

A: Begin by cleaning the surfaces to be joined. Heat the area with a soldering iron to about 186C, then apply the solder wire until it smoothly melts and covers the joint. Allow it to cool naturally for a secure connection.
